Reaching their PEAK:  Performance. Exploration. Athletics. Knowledge.

PEAK, St. Andrew’s-Sewanee School’s co-curricular program, takes place M-F from 3:40 - 5:30 p.m. Through the PEAK curriculum, students engage in competitive interscholastic sports, non-competitive physical activities, outdoor skills, and creative pursuits. PEAK provides students time and space to delve into their passions, to pursue their curiosities, and to fuel their competitive drive. PEAK focuses on the experience and encourages students to engage in healthy risk taking, to learn from failure as much as success, to seek lifelong learning, and to embrace challenge, strive for balance, and cultivate joy. 

Students are expected to engage fully and consistently in the PEAK curriculum, and PEAK activities are listed on student transcripts. PEAK requirements vary by grade-level and whether the student is residential or not. Students can also propose an independent PEAK activity according to their interests.
